Qik-n-EZ

Home » Illinois » Lincoln » Qik-n-EZ

Address: 520 Keokuk St, Lincoln, IL 62656, USA

 

10 Additional Free Air Pump within 22 miles of Qik-n-EZ

Illinois Cities

United States